Как сократить формулу с помощью ИЛИ, сравнивая несколько ПРАВИЛЬНЫХ функций в Google Sheets? - PullRequest
0 голосов
/ 04 июля 2019

Я пытаюсь решить эту проблему:

Мне нужно сократить следующую формулу:

=IFS(
OR(
RIGHT(A1,1)="^",
RIGHT(A1,1)="*",
RIGHT(A1,2)="@@",
RIGHT(A1,2)="%%"),
1,TRUE,0)

Я подумал об использовании символа трубы следующим образом:

=IFS(
OR(
RIGHT(A1,1)="^|*",
RIGHT(A1,2)="@@|%%"),
1,TRUE,0)

Но это не работает.

Как сократить эту формулу?

1 Ответ

3 голосов
/ 04 июля 2019

| можно использовать только в формулах регулярных выражений. что по этому поводу:

=N(REGEXMATCH(A1, "\^$|\*$|@@$|%%$"))

0

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...